In a recent case, Shareholders Carin O’Donnell and Deborah Dunn obtained a $1.425 Million settlement for a union construction worker injured at a Philadelphia construction site.
The worker, a union carpenter, was working at a Philadelphia job site in 2018. While standing at ground level, he was struck by bricks that fell from over eight stories above. The worker sustained a scapular fracture, a broken rib, and a torn labrum in his shoulder.
As a result of the permanent restrictions with the shoulder injury, Ms. O’Donnell and Ms. Dunn successfully argued the worker’s indefinite inability to return to work in the same capacity.
